Singapore’s investigation of 147 individuals linked to scam activities demonstrates a strong commitment to protecting the public from financial crimes. Such decisive action is vital for maintaining trust in the city’s digital and financial sectors, which are central to its economy.

By actively pursuing those engaged in scams, authorities send a clear message that fraudulent schemes will not be tolerated. This approach not only helps recover funds but also deters criminals from targeting Singapore residents, reducing the risk of future scams.

The coordinated efforts across government agencies reflect a pragmatic strategy. Combining law enforcement with public education initiatives equips citizens with knowledge to avoid falling victim, creating a resilient community less susceptible to fraud.

As scams evolve with technology, Singapore’s proactive investigations and preventive measures are essential to keeping pace and safeguarding its population. Maintaining a secure environment underpins economic stability and encourages innovation.

Overall, the investigations are a positive indication of Singapore’s dedication to upholding law and protecting its residents from the substantial harm scams cause.
